Hoi Hackers, I've tried installing FreeBSD via FTP off a 2.1.0-release cdrom mounted on a linux machine. It seems that it can load the root image from but it cannot find the distributions. NFS install off the same cdrom mounted on the same linux box works OK. What did I do wrong? Another point: when I change the URL for installing the FTP connection is not restarted.
